Crate efm32hg222f64 [−] [src]
Peripheral access API for EFM32HG222F64 microcontrollers (generated using svd2rust v0.12.0)
You can find an overview of the API here.
Modules
acmp0 |
ACMP0 |
adc0 |
ADC0 |
aes |
AES |
cmu |
CMU |
dma |
DMA |
emu |
EMU |
gpio |
GPIO |
i2c0 |
I2C0 |
idac0 |
IDAC0 |
leuart0 |
LEUART0 |
msc |
MSC |
mtb |
MTB |
pcnt0 |
PCNT0 |
prs |
PRS |
rmu |
RMU |
rtc |
RTC |
timer0 |
TIMER0 |
timer1 |
TIMER1 |
timer2 |
TIMER2 |
usart0 |
USART0 |
usart1 |
USART1 |
vcmp |
VCMP |
wdog |
WDOG |
Structs
ACMP0 |
ACMP0 |
ADC0 |
ADC0 |
AES |
AES |
CMU |
CMU |
CPUID |
CPUID |
CorePeripherals |
Core peripherals |
DCB |
Debug Control Block |
DMA |
DMA |
DWT |
Data Watchpoint and Trace unit |
EMU |
EMU |
GPIO |
GPIO |
I2C0 |
I2C0 |
IDAC0 |
IDAC0 |
LEUART0 |
LEUART0 |
MPU |
Memory Protection Unit |
MSC |
MSC |
MTB |
MTB |
NVIC |
Nested Vector Interrupt Controller |
PCNT0 |
PCNT0 |
PRS |
PRS |
Peripherals |
All the peripherals |
RMU |
RMU |
RTC |
RTC |
SCB |
System Control Block |
SYST |
SysTick: System Timer |
TIMER0 |
TIMER0 |
TIMER1 |
TIMER1 |
TIMER2 |
TIMER2 |
USART0 |
USART0 |
USART1 |
USART1 |
VCMP |
VCMP |
WDOG |
WDOG |
Enums
Interrupt |
Enumeration of all the interrupts |